public sealed class DeleteWorkstationClusterRequest : IMessage<DeleteWorkstationClusterRequest>, IEquatable<DeleteWorkstationClusterRequest>, IDeepCloneable<DeleteWorkstationClusterRequest>, IBufferMessage, IMessage
Reference documentation and code samples for the Cloud Workstations v1 API class DeleteWorkstationClusterRequest.
Optional. If set, any workstation configurations and workstations in the
workstation cluster are also deleted. Otherwise, the request only
works if the workstation cluster has no configurations or workstations.
[[["Easy to understand","easyToUnderstand","thumb-up"],["Solved my problem","solvedMyProblem","thumb-up"],["Other","otherUp","thumb-up"]],[["Missing the information I need","missingTheInformationINeed","thumb-down"],["Too complicated / too many steps","tooComplicatedTooManySteps","thumb-down"],["Out of date","outOfDate","thumb-down"],["Samples / code issue","samplesCodeIssue","thumb-down"],["Other","otherDown","thumb-down"]],["Last updated 2025-08-07 UTC."],[[["\u003cp\u003eThe \u003ccode\u003eDeleteWorkstationClusterRequest\u003c/code\u003e class in the Google Cloud Workstations v1 API is used to send a request to delete a workstation cluster.\u003c/p\u003e\n"],["\u003cp\u003eThis class implements several interfaces, including \u003ccode\u003eIMessage\u003c/code\u003e, \u003ccode\u003eIEquatable\u003c/code\u003e, \u003ccode\u003eIDeepCloneable\u003c/code\u003e, and \u003ccode\u003eIBufferMessage\u003c/code\u003e, for message handling and object comparison/cloning.\u003c/p\u003e\n"],["\u003cp\u003eThe \u003ccode\u003eDeleteWorkstationClusterRequest\u003c/code\u003e class supports parameters such as \u003ccode\u003eEtag\u003c/code\u003e for version control, \u003ccode\u003eForce\u003c/code\u003e to delete configurations and workstations, \u003ccode\u003eName\u003c/code\u003e to specify the workstation cluster to be deleted, \u003ccode\u003eValidateOnly\u003c/code\u003e to preview the deletion, and \u003ccode\u003eWorkstationClusterName\u003c/code\u003e for a typed view of the cluster name.\u003c/p\u003e\n"],["\u003cp\u003eThe latest version of this API class is version 1.3.0, and older versions such as 1.2.0, 1.1.0 and 1.0.0 are also available.\u003c/p\u003e\n"],["\u003cp\u003eTwo constructors are available for this class, one being an empty one, and the other takes a \u003ccode\u003eDeleteWorkstationClusterRequest\u003c/code\u003e instance as a parameter.\u003c/p\u003e\n"]]],[],null,[]]